- New Passive-Solar Off-Grid Straw-Bale House
- Peterborough, Ontario
- 1 2 3 4 5 Description Green Features
A contemporary post & beam, with many sustainable features, in a rural setting. Featured in Projects Green Toronto, sponsored by the Toronto Society of Architects.
Sustainable Features
- Passive-solar design, with a south-facing, thermally-glazed, top- vented gallery, shaded to reduce summertime solar heat gain
- Roof-mounted solar electric (photo-voltaic) and solar water heating systems
- Electricity-producing wind turbine
- Ultra high-efficiency wood stove
- Structural frame constructed of engineered parallel-strand timbers with long-span roof trusses
- Solar-reflective, long-life, recyclable Galvalume roofing panels
- Exterior walls constructed of affordable and environmentally- responsible straw bales
- Natural ventilation and day lighting
